Why Chico’s Climate & Housing Affect Windows & Doors
Chico sits deep in the northern Sacramento Valley, and it doesn’t get the Delta breeze that spares the southern end of the valley. July and August regularly push past 105°F, and the west-facing exposure on an older home turns a single-pane window into a heat box. Upgrading to low-E, low-SHGC dual-pane windows is often the single best investment a Chico homeowner can make, more than a new water heater or attic insulation, because it attacks the heat at the source. But there’s a local wrinkle: those 1920s and 1930s Craftsman bungalows in the Avenues weren’t framed for modern vinyl or fiberglass units. Original plaster walls, balloon framing, and rough openings that have drifted out of square over a century mean every window has to be measured, shimmed, and flashed individually. An out-of-area crew that assumes standard drywall construction will blow a whole day and leave you with gaps. Our crews see this every week and plan for it.
Then there’s the other layer. The 2018 Camp Fire wiped out Paradise and displaced tens of thousands of people who resettled in Chico almost overnight. Years of housing demand compressed into months, and much of the Avenues went from long-term owner-occupied homes to rapid rental conversion or renovation. A lot of that work was done fast. Now the deferred window and door work is coming due, on homes where the original seals are failing, the doors don’t close square in winter, and the glass is still single-pane. Pricing for Windows & Doors in Chico
Here’s what window and door work costs in Chico, in real ranges, not brochure numbers.
- Window replacement (single unit, dual-pane, low-E): $500-$1,200 per window, depending on size and framing condition
- Full-home window replacement (10-15 windows, 1,200-1,800 sq ft): $9,000-$22,000
- Entry door replacement (basic steel or fiberglass): $900-$2,500 installed
- Sliding patio door replacement: $1,800-$4,000 installed
- Custom or impact-rated units: quoted per project, typically 20-40% above standard lines
